Steel rods are even used in scaffoldings. Steel reinforcement bar is also known as rebar,
reinforcing bar, reinforcing steel and reinforcement steel. It is a versatile constructional
material which is widely used in the construction industry for making of the reinforced
concrete. Reinforcement concrete (RC) is a composite material made up of concrete and
some form of reinforcement – most commonly steel rods, bars, wires or mesh of steel rods
and steel wires. The steel reinforcement bars usually consist of such shape and size that
they may easily be bent and placed in the concrete to form a monolithic structure.
Suspended Scaffolding:
This type of scaffolding is usually made to suspend from a roof or a crane in some cases. It is
used when it is not possible to build a supported scaffold or it is impossible to have scaffolds
connected from one floor to another. This type of scaffolding is used for window cleaning or
for maintenance of the exteriors parts of structures.
Rolling Scaffolding:
Rolling Scaffolding is comparatively like supported scaffolding although it uses “castor style
wheels” which allows the base to move. This type of scaffolding is most useful when there is
work which must be completed over a long distance.
Mobile Scaffolding:
Mobile scaffolds are multiple scaffold units which are semi-permanent in nature. They can
be made and then taken apart to be moved to another location where they will be set-up
again. Although mobile scaffolds are safe and are constructed properly, they can be a
potential hazard in a construction area due to the multiple numbers of units.
Aerial Lifts:
This type of scaffolding is a lift which is used in areas where workers accesses various levels
in a building. This lift is beneficial for easily transporting both workers and building materials
used for the construction of the building project. Scaffolds are mostly in the form of metals
and it is comprised of three parts.
Standards:
These are the vertical tubes which are found all over the structure and help to make it
vertical. They help transfer the load of the structure to the ground via a square base plate.
Ledgers:
These are tubes which are horizontal in nature and they help connect the standards to keep
the structure stable.
Transoms:
These are horizontal tubes put across and perpendicular to the ledgers to provide more
strength to the structure and support the platforms on the various levels in the scaffold.

Process of manufacture:
The process of manufacturing starts with the raw material breakdown where the list of
materials in the inventory are checked and separated accordingly. De-coiling the steel
metals by unwinding a larger coil to make it have a flat characteristic and cutting it to make
into rectangular sheets. Straightening will include heating the metal and giving it a more
straight and flat finish, it is necessary because of all the deformation and manifestation it
has gone through.
Shearing is a process in which sheets are cut to have a larger roll stock after which welding
take place that involves heat and pressure working tog on the metal making them joined by
heating two weld ends using a weld plate under a specific a pressure. The sheet is looped
into the pit making desired dimensioned pieces of sheets.
Sizing the metals to their desired diameter and lengths, the machines do the work of
bending, folding and to reach its intended form. Resisting welding welds one metal to
another using pressure and heat together. Testing the metals and acknowledging their
capabilities that it can withstand. The chamfering process makes the material have a
smooth finish by removing sharp material edges. Now the assembly of the scaffolding
material takes place by sawing the metal sheets and pipes also using a sizing mill to correctly
shape the sheets and pipes to their precise measurements.
Painting the outer layer of the metal sheets and pipes to avoid corrosion and giving a glossy
look. Threading of the pipes is a process done to attach and seal two types pipes making it
strongly fixed. Packaging the metal pipes and sheets so that they can easily be transported
and stored in an effectively to avoid any damages.

Welding machines:
Electrical shocks is one of the most serious and immediate risks facing a welder. Having an
electrical shock can lead to severe injury or death, either from the shock itself or from the
fall caused by the reaction of the shock.
Fumes and gases are produced during the welding process. And overexposure to welding
fumes and gases can be hazardous to the health of the labours. Welding fumes contains
potentially harmful complex compounds from consumables, base metal coatings.
Fire and explosions is also one of the main concerns when using the welding machines. The
welding arc reaches out to extreme temperatures, and may pose significant fire and
explosions hazard if safe practises are not followed.
Injuries from insufficient PPE (Personal protective equipment) is also one of the main
concerns our company must look under to. Lack of usage of PPE will eventually result into
harmful injuries to the employees working near the machines.
Measures taken to avoid such risks:
Welding operators should wear dry gloves in good conditions, never touch the electrode or
metal parts of the electrode with skin or wet clothing and be sure to insulate themselves
from the work and ground, keeping dry insulation between their body and the metal being.
Welding areas will be required to have adequate ventilation and local exhaust to keep
fumes from the breathing zone and the general area. The working area will be equipped
with adequate ventilation like fans, exhaust system etc.
For the case of fire and explosions, fire extinguishers will be placed in near by to the
machines. The workers will be elaborated on the fire exits in the factory.
